Personal / Education

21 May 1974

Born in Leningrad (Russia). Russian/Dutch (obtained in 2002). Resident in the Netherlands since 1998.

2005—2006

Study at the Sandberg Institute, Applied Arts Department, Amsterdam.

1998—2001

Study at the Gerrit Rietveld Academy, Amsterdam, ceramics department. Graduated July 2001.

1992—1998

Study at the State St-Petersburg Academy of Art and Design, ceramics department. Graduated May 1998.
